Traditional and simplified characters: Chinese fonts may include both traditional and simplified characters, with traditional characters being more complex and ornate than simplified characters.Diacritical marks: Chinese fonts may include diacritical marks that are used to indicate tone or accentuation of characters.These serifs can be straight or curved and add a sense of elegance to the font. Serifs: Chinese fonts may have serifs, which are small lines or shapes that extend from the ends of the strokes.Horizontal and vertical lines are also common in Chinese fonts. Strokes and lines: Chinese fonts often feature long and thin strokes that create a sense of fluidity and movement.Square shape: Chinese characters are typically square in shape, with equal width and height.Some common characteristics of Chinese fonts include: What Are Chinese Fonts?Ĭhinese fonts are characterized by their unique and intricate design elements that are inspired by traditional Chinese calligraphy and typography.
